QR-code uit URL
Plak een URL en krijg een scanbare QR-code — kopieer de SVG of download voor druk
URL
QR-code
Wat is de QR-code Generator?
Je wilt een link offline delen — afdrukken op een poster, op een visitekaartje zetten, op een pakbon plakken. Plak de URL, krijg een QR-code, sla de SVG op. De codering volgt ISO/IEC 18004, de internationale standaard voor QR-codes die elke smartphonecamera kan lezen.
De output is een SVG — vectorafbeelding, oneindig schaalbaar, drukt scherp op elk formaat. Dat maakt uit, want raster QR-codes (PNG, JPG) worden vaag op een billboard of pixelig op een kleine sticker. SVG is bovendien klein: een paar honderd bytes voor een typische link. Wil je de achtergrond weten van hoe QR-codes data coderen, dan loopt het Wikipedia-artikel over QR-codes de datamaskers, versiematen en capaciteitstabellen door.
Alles draait in je browser. Geen upload, geen server, geen logs — de URL blijft op je machine. De QR-code wordt lokaal gegenereerd met de bibliotheek qrcode-svg. De foutcorrectie staat op niveau M (ongeveer 15% van de code mag bedekt zijn en hij scant nog steeds), de juiste standaard voor druk — zie Reed–Solomon-foutcorrectie voor de wiskunde erachter.
Hoe genereer je een QR-code
Drie stappen. De QR-code werkt zich bij terwijl je typt — je hoeft niet op Converteren te drukken.
Plak een URL of laad het voorbeeld
Zet een URL in het linkerpaneel. Klik op Voorbeeld om een realistische bestelvolg-link te laden. Elke string die de QR-spec kan coderen werkt — URLs zijn het gangbare geval, maar gewone tekst, vCards en wifi-credentials worden op dezelfde manier gecodeerd. Voorbeeld-URL:
https://api.shop.example.com/v1/orders/ORD-1001Korter is beter. Een lange URL levert een dichtere QR-code, die voor goedkope smartphonecamera's op afstand lastiger te scannen is.
Bekijk het voorbeeld
Het rechterpaneel toont twee dingen: de gerenderde QR-code bovenaan en de ruwe SVG-markup onderaan. Richt je smartphonecamera op het voorbeeld om te bevestigen dat hij scant voor je gaat printen — de meeste moderne smartphones hebben een ingebouwde QR-scanner in de camera-app.
Kopieer de SVG of download het bestand
Klik op Kopiëren om de SVG-markup naar je klembord te sturen — plak hem direct in een webpagina, een e-mailtemplate of een ontwerpbestand. Klik op Downloaden om hem op te slaan als .svg-bestand dat je aan een ontwerper geeft of in een InDesign-layout neerzet.
Wanneer je dit echt zou gebruiken
Een link op iets fysieks afdrukken
Posters, flyers, verpakkingen, restaurantmenu's, visitekaartjes, parkeertickets, museum-bijschriften, conferentiebadges. De SVG-output drukt scherp op elk formaat — geen pixelartefacten op billboardgrootte. Combineer met onze URL Parser als je de link wilt verifiëren voor je hem codeert.
Wifi of app-store-link offline delen
Gastenwifi-bordjes, "download onze app"-stickers, café-loyaliteitsprogramma's. De QR-code draagt de volledige link, dus de gebruiker hoeft geen lange URL op een telefoontoetsenbord te typen. Wifi-QR-codes gebruiken een specifiek tekstformaat dat de meeste smartphones automatisch herkennen.
Eenmalige QR-codes genereren binnen een interne tool
Bestelvolg-pagina's, ticketreserveringen, lab-monster-IDs, keukenbonnen, magazijn-picklijsten. Kopieer de SVG-markup direct in je printbare PDF-template — geen QR-bibliotheek in de backend nodig. Handig voor elke flow waarin een mens een code met de telefoon moet scannen om een record op te roepen.
Snelle visuele check van een verkorte link
Je hebt een link verkort met bit.ly of je eigen redirector. Plak de korte URL hier, richt je telefoon op de QR-code, bevestig dat hij op de juiste pagina landt voor je publiceert. Sneller dan de korte URL op je telefoon te typen, en je hebt meteen de QR die je kunt printen.
Veelgestelde vragen
Hoe lang mag de URL zijn?
De praktische limiet ligt rond de 2 KB. De QR-spec ondersteunt meer (tot ~4 KB op niveau L), maar boven 2 KB worden de codes zo dicht dat goedkope smartphonecamera's ze nauwelijks kunnen scannen. Is je URL langer, haal hem dan eerst door een URL-shortener. De volledige capaciteitstabel staat op de officiële QR-code-site.
Welk foutcorrectieniveau wordt gebruikt?
Niveau M, wat betekent dat ongeveer 15% van de code bedekt mag zijn (vlek, sticker, logo) en hij scant nog steeds. Niveau M is de standaardkeuze voor druk — H (30%) is groter maar laat een logo in het midden toe, L (7%) is kleiner maar kwetsbaar. Voor details over hoe het werkt: zie Reed–Solomon-foutcorrectie.
Kan ik de kleuren aanpassen?
Op dit moment is de output zwart op wit, wat het meest betrouwbaar scant. Heb je merkkleuren nodig, pas dan de SVG-markup direct aan — verander de fill van de donkere cellen. Houd het contrast hoog (donker op licht) of scanners haperen. Echte scanners hanteren een minimumcontrastdrempel; negeer je die, dan wordt de code niet gelezen.
Waarom SVG en geen PNG?
SVG schaalt naar elk formaat zonder te pixelen, en dat is wat je wilt voor druk. Een SVG van 500 bytes ziet er identiek uit op 1 cm en op 1 m. PNG's moet je voor elk gebruik op de juiste resolutie exporteren, wat kwetsbaar is. Heb je echt een PNG nodig, open de SVG dan in een moderne browser, sla de gerenderde afbeelding op, of haal hem door een SVG-naar-PNG-converter.
Verlaat dit mijn browser?
Nee. De QR-generatie draait volledig in JavaScript op de pagina — geen serveroproep, geen analytics op de geplakte URL. Je kunt het bevestigen door de DevTools te openen, het Network-tabblad te bekijken en een URL te plakken. Niets verlaat je machine.
Kan de QR-code iets anders dan URLs coderen?
Ja — QR-codes coderen willekeurige tekst. Veelvoorkomende niet-URL-formaten zijn vCards (contactgegevens), WIFI:-strings (netwerk-credentials), tel:- en mailto:-links, en gewone tekst. Wat je plakt wordt zo gecodeerd zoals het is. Telefoons die specifieke formaten herkennen (vCard, wifi) bieden aan om het contact toe te voegen of automatisch met het netwerk te verbinden.
Andere URL- en JSON-tools
Een QR-code genereren is één handeling. Wat hier nog goed bij past: